In older adults who are healthy, muscle growth from consistent strength training is not affected by how many blood vessels are already present in the muscle before training begins.

Aerobic Exercise Preconditioning Does Not Augment Muscle Hypertrophy During Subsequent Resistance Exercise Training in Healthy Older Adults
Randomized Controlled Trial
Human
2025 SepEven though some people had more blood vessels in their muscles before training, everyone gained about the same amount of muscle size after doing strength exercises—so having more or fewer blood vessels doesn’t stop older adults from getting stronger and bigger muscles.
